さざめく

さざめく
Meaning: to be noisy; to bustle; to rustle; to murmur
Part of Speech: Verb

Listen to pronunciation

Show inflections Hide inflections

Verb inflections

Form Affirmative Negative
Present さざめく さざめかない
Polite さざめきます さざめきません
Past さざめいた さざめかなかった
Polite + Past さざめきました さざめきませんでした
Te-form さざめいて さざめかなくて
Potential さざめける さざめけない
Passive さざめかれる さざめかれない
Causative さざめかせる さざめかせない
Causative + Passive さざめかされる さざめかされない
Imperative さざめけ さざめくな

Example

The city was bustling with the sounds of people's laughter.

Usage Notes

Used to describe a lively, noisy atmosphere created by many voices or natural sounds like leaves rustling.
